I am close to your size - 5'10" - but with a PBH of 84. I had an orange 56 Sam and I could deal with the tight stand over but the tt was too long for me with a 10cm stem and noodle bars. Ended up getting a 58 Ram which is a better fit for a road bike. At least for me.
The dirt drop stem may help with the reach on the 58. I have ridden a 60 Sam (same geo as the new 58 Sam) at RBW and it is a big bike. I could do it with upright bars but it was not that comfortable. Being on the cusp in Riv expanded frame sizing is always interesting. RBW will probably say go big. But the on-special 56 Sam is pretty tempting. Maybe use a standard stem instead of the dirt drop? At least you would have options to dial in the reach rather than only having 8 or 10cm.
